1 [This is also what] the Commander of the armies of angels says: “There will be a time that I will judge [and punish] people. [When that happens, it will be] like [SIM] a very hot furnace. At that time, all the proud and wicked people will be burned up like [MET] stubble burns. They will be burned up completely, [like] roots and branches [and everything else on a tree burns completely in a very hot fire].
For, behold, the day cometh, it burneth as a furnace; and all the proud, and all that work wickedness, shall be stubble; and the day that cometh shall set them ablaze, saith the LORD of hosts, that it shall leave them neither root nor branch.
2 But [as for] you who revere me [MTY], [the one who will save you will come to you] like [MET] [the sun shines in the morning, and enable you to] become righteous (OR, [do what is] righteous); he will restore you [and protect you like a bird protects its chicks] [MET] under its wings. [When he comes, ] you will [be very joyful], like [SIM] calves that go out from a barn into the pasture leaping [joyfully].
But unto you that fear My name shall the sun of righteousness arise with healing in its wings; and ye shall go forth, and gambol as calves of the stall.
3 At the time when I judge people, you will tread on wicked people as though [SIM] they were the dirt under your feet. [That is what I], the Commander of the armies of angels, promise.
And ye shall tread down the wicked; for they shall be ashes under the soles of your feet in the day that I do make, saith the LORD of hosts.
4 Be sure to obey the laws that I gave to Moses, who served me [well]. [Obey all] the commandments and regulations that I gave him on Sinai [Mountain], for all [you people of] Israel [to obey.]
Remember ye the law of Moses My servant, which I commanded unto him in Horeb for all Israel, even statutes and ordinances.
5 Listen [to this: Some day] I will send to you the prophet Elijah. [He will arrive] before the great and dreadful/terrible day when [I], Yahweh, [will judge and punish people].
Behold, I will send you Elijah the prophet before the coming of the great and terrible day of the LORD.
6 Because of what he [preaches], parents and their children will [love] each other [again] [IDM]. If that does not happen, I will come and curse your country [and destroy it].”
And he shall turn the heart of the fathers to the children, and the heart of the children to their fathers; lest I come and smite the land with utter destruction.
